Open lung biopsy with a camera -How dangerous is this procedure?


My mom has infiltrates in her lungs. The pulmonary specialist did a bronchoscopy and was not able to determine what these infiltrates are. He is certain it is not cancerous but rather an inflammatory issue. My mom never smoked. Concern is how painful, dangerous is this for a 67 year old woman..Other major illnesses include gastrointestinal problems (barretts disease, H Pylori,Peptic ulcers) The lung dr said that is not related at all. Anyone ever been thru this process? This lung dr has been treating my mom with steroids only for two years. She has been getting worse now. She Has gotten pneumonias twice in two months. The doc says its time to get in there and pull out a larger peice of the tissue to figure it all out...
----------

I had an open chest biopsy. They made three incisions on my right side, one mid-line in my back (about one inch), one about six inches under my armpit towards the back (about one inch), and a larger one about 3 inches below and 3 inches to the right of the nipple area (about a two inch incision). The largest incision was used to insert the chest tube after the biopsy.

Like all surgeries, there is a great deal of risk involved, especially when taking tissue from a lung. I was in the hospital for 5 days and took another 3 weeks after going home to recover from the surgery. When I went home, I was on oxygen 24 hours per day for the first week (about 6 liters initially), and then tapered off until I used it only during physical exertion.

I also had intestinal problems (diverticulitis) and acid reflux. While it is still a theory, research is beginning to show many people with chronic lung disease also have digestive issues (just like cystic fibrosis patients).

My tissue samples were examined initially at the hospital and then sent on to Mayo for a second opinion. It was discovered I had pulmonary fibrosis, a terminal lung disease that causes irreversible scarring in the lungs due to inflammation, interstitial pneumonia, and some COPD. I was 49 when I had the surgery in 2003 and I am a male.

The surgery is difficult (if it is like mine). The chest tube is extremely uncomfortable and painful when removed. Be prepared to have to take care of your mother 24 hours per day for the first week or so after she returns home. The pain will subside in time, and breathing will become easier. Hopefully she doesn't have something serious like pulmonary fibrosis. If she does, go to these web sites for more information and help. I sincerely hope this is something treatable like sarcoidosis. I wish your mother the best of luck.

I was just diagnosed with Barretts Esophagus! Please help?


I am a 26 yr old female and about a year ago I was diagnosed with acid reflux and my regular doctor ended up putting me on Prevacid. The prevacid has been helping a little bit but it seemed that my acid reflux wasn't getting any better so this last Wednesday I went to see a gastrointerologist to have a EGD procedure done. The gastrointerologist took a biopsy and the gastrointerologist called me yesterday and told me that I have barretts esophagus and that I'll have to take prevacid for the rest of my life. The doctor also said that barretts never goes away and I'll have to deal with it for the rest of my life.

Last night my husband and I did some research online about Barretts esophagus so we could know more about it.

I feel that the gastrointerologist really didn't give my very good answers regarding my questions that I had for him about the barretts. I feel that I should get a second opinion. My husband suggested that I should see a specialist at Mayo Clinic in Rochester MN. I went on the mayo clinic website and I found 3 gastrointerologist at Mayo Clinic in Rochester that specialize in Barretts Esophagus.

My question is should I seek a second opinion so I can get better answers and possibly find a treatment?
Last year when I started having acid reflux issues. I changed my diet and I started eating a low fat diet and eating more healthy. I also started keeping a food journal.
----------

Barretts is a change in the lining of the esophagus and can be a pre cancerous condition. Did you ask the doctor about dysplasia? That is the main issue. If none is present then there are a couple of procedures to remove the Barretts cells. Each of these do have some risk. Or you can do regular checks to make sure it doesn't get any worse. Stay on the reflux medications. That is very important. I also have had reflux for about 5 years. Probably longer, but that is when I started the medication. Luckily no Barretts so far. But I'm on the meds forever too. if I were you I would get a 2nd opinion. If Mayo is an option for you then by all means.  (+ info)
